Where is a real Christmas town?
For more than 60 years, residents of McAdenville, North Carolina, have come together to deck the tiny town and 375 trees in more than 500,000 red, white, and green twinkling lights—which is exactly why its known as Christmas Town, USA.Aug 10, 2021

What are the original Dickens Village pieces?
The first Original Snow Village pieces were the Mountain Lodge, Gabled Cottage, the Inn, Country Church, Steepled Church, and Small Chalet, and are made of ceramic. The collection consists of over 225 pieces, including accessories.

What are Christmas village sets called?
They would include houses, often called Putz houses, made of paper or cardboard and used mirrors to create frozen ponds. Families would create these elaborate displays on their own using materials found in their homes and the surrounding countryside.Nov 18, 2021

How much does it cost to go to Christmas village?
Tickets are $10 online plus a $2 processing fee and $8 in advance at select SunTrust, now TRUIST locations. No tickets will be sold at the door this year. Return tickets are available for $5 at the information booth and must be purchased before you leave on your first day at Christmas Village.

How long does it take to walk through Koziar's Christmas Village?
Koziar's is a park and walk vintage Christmas lights experience. Our village has paved and lighted walkways and is wheel chair and stroller friendly (we have a limited number of free rentals of wheel chairs). Your tour is unguided so you can walk and enjoy at your own pace, and usually takes 60 – 90 minutes.

Where is Christmas town in PA?
There's a reason that Bethlehem, Pennsylvania is known as Christmas City, USA. Each year the town is adorned with spellbinding and extensive Christmas lights and decorations, and holds various events such as Christkindlmarkt, a five-week long Christmas festival.Nov 25, 2021
